CourseDetails

โ€ข Unit 1: Introduction to Urban Greening: Defining the concept, benefits, and challenges of implementing urban greening initiatives.
โ€ข Unit 2: Urban Planning and Design for Green Spaces: Best practices for integrating green spaces into urban planning and design.
โ€ข Unit 3: Green Infrastructure: Understanding the importance of green infrastructure in urban areas, including its role in managing water, air quality, and biodiversity.
โ€ข Unit 4: Plant Selection and Maintenance for Urban Green Spaces: Choosing the right plants for urban greening projects, and ensuring their long-term health and sustainability.
โ€ข Unit 5: Climate Change Mitigation and Adaptation through Urban Greening: The role of urban greening in reducing greenhouse gas emissions and increasing climate resilience.
โ€ข Unit 6: Community Engagement and Public Health: The impact of urban greening on public health and community wellbeing, and strategies for engaging stakeholders in greening initiatives.
โ€ข Unit 7: Funding and Financing Urban Greening: Exploring different funding mechanisms and financing strategies for urban greening projects.
โ€ข Unit 8: Monitoring and Evaluation of Urban Greening Projects: Techniques for monitoring and evaluating the success of urban greening initiatives, and using data to inform future projects.
โ€ข Unit 9: Policy and Regulation for Urban Greening: Overview of relevant policies and regulations at the local, national, and international levels.
โ€ข Unit 10: Future Trends and Innovations in Urban Greening: Emerging trends and innovations in urban greening, including green roofs, vertical gardens, and smart technologies.
